Civil Technician Pontypridd £28,000 - £35,000
Yolk recruitment is exclusively partnered with a well-established and growing consultancy in the recruitment of a Junior Civil Technician with AutoCAD experience. The company works with some of the biggest major developers UK wide and offers the opportunity to gain experience from a variety of work and the opportunity to work in a collaborative and supportive environment focused on growth.
You will assist in the design and delivery of residential engineering schemes, with responsibilities aligned to your current capabilities. You will work directly with the directors but also on occasion assist other members of the team with critical and exciting projects, as well as handling all necessary section agreements with relevant authorities such as Section 278, Section 38, Section 104, Section 185 and SAB Approvals.
This is what you will be doing:
- Designing infrastructure for new and existing residential projects.
- Customer and supplier liaison.
- Attending site meetings.
- Managing package agreements and approvals.
- Supporting amendments to projects in line with demands.
This is the experience you will bring to the role:
- Strong working knowledge of AutoCAD.
- Experience of using 3D design software such as PDS or Civil 3D.
- HNC/HND/Degree in Civil Engineering (or relevant experience).
- Experience working on residential or general infrastructure developments.
- Experience with SAB Approvals advantageous but not essential.
- Full UK driving license.
This is what you will get in return:
- Government Pension Scheme.
- 23 days holidays.
- Bonus Scheme.
- Summer and Winter events.
- Flexible and Hybrid working Hours.
- Casual working environment.
- Fantastic potential for progression within the company.
